Breast Cancer



New breast cancer findings from A. Vazquezmartin and co-researchers published



December 18th, 2007

According to recent research from Spain, "Elucidating the mechanisms underlying resistance to the human epidermal growth factor receptor 2 (HER2)targeted antibody trastuzumab (Tzb; Herceptin (TM)) is a major challenge that is beginning to be addressed. This dilemma is becoming increasingly important as recent studies strongly support a role for Tzb in the adjuvant setting for HER2-overexpressing early-stage breast cancers."
